We were supposed to go Southwest and check Pipestone National Monument last weekend but the weather forecast made us change our plans. We don’t really want to camp (yet) with rain above our heads and soggy ground beneath our feet, we did that a lot in the past and it’s something that both my husband and I didn’t really like. As an alternative, hubby found Savanna Portage State Park which has two interesting information that sealed our decision — first, it straddles the Continental Divide and the portage (hence the name), which links the Mississippi River and Lake Superior and was heavily used by native Americans and fur traders during 1750-1840. What is the best area to stay in Tamarack?
The best area to stay in Tamarack is near Big Sandy Lake, which offers the most amenities and direct access to outdoor activities.

This area is centered around Big Sandy Lake, a large freshwater lake known for fishing, boating, and swimming. Accommodations here often include cabins, resorts, and vacation rentals that provide lake access and views. The general layout is spread out, with properties located among the trees near the shoreline, offering a peaceful retreat.

Couples looking for a relaxing getaway will find the Big Sandy Lake area ideal. Many resorts offer amenities like private docks, outdoor fire pits, and opportunities for paddleboarding or kayaking, providing a serene environment for reconnecting. Dining options are typically casual and focus on local flavors.

Families also benefit greatly from staying near Big Sandy Lake. The lake provides endless entertainment for children, from swimming at designated beach areas to fishing off a dock.
When is the best time to go to Tamarack?
While Tamarack, Minnesota, offers a quiet retreat year-round, the best time to visit depends on your preferred activities.

For those who enjoy warm weather and outdoor activities, July and August are ideal. During these months, the average high temperatures are in the upper 70s Fahrenheit, superb for enjoying the many lakes and hiking trails. This period is particularly good for families looking to spend time swimming, boating, and exploring the natural surroundings without the chill of cooler seasons.

If you prefer cooler temperatures and enjoy the beauty of autumn foliage, late September to early October is an excellent choice. The changing leaves provide a stunning backdrop for scenic drives and walks. This time of year is especially appealing for couples seeking a peaceful getaway amidst picturesque scenery.

Winter sports enthusiasts will find December through March to be the best time, with consistent snowfall creating prime conditions for cross-country skiing, snowshoeing, and ice fishing.
